个人简介

博士生导师,教授(三级),扬州大学实验室与设备管理处副处长兼测试中心主任(2016.8-2022.9),扬州大学司法鉴定所所长(2017.10-2024.4), 江苏省高等教育学会高校实验室研究委员会第七届理事、江苏省科学仪器设备协会常务理事、江苏省分析测试协会常务理事, 科技部“国家质量基础的共性技术研究与应用”重点专项项目评审专家。澳大利亚Wollongong大学访问学者, 澳大利亚悉尼科技大学访问教授。2021年入选全球学者库网站“全球顶尖前10万科学家”名单。2024 年全球材料科学领域最佳科学家排名( 世界第5736位,中国第1488位)。主要从事分析化学、环境化学教学工作, 研究领域为电化学领域, 包括电化学传感器、催化、能源存储与转化等。“江苏省扬州LED新光源材料测试技术服务中心”与“江苏省开放实验室”平台负责人。主持完成国家自然科学基金项目面上项目2项, 省厅级项目5项, 企业委托服务研究横向课题20多项, 在包括Nature Catalysis, Nature Chemistry, Nature Communications, Angewandte Chemie-International Edition, Chem, Applied Catalysis B: Environmental 等国际学术刊物上发表SCI收录论文250余篇, D-index 58 (2023.11), 获中国发明专利授权23项, 专利技术转让1项。2018年获江苏省“百优人才“奖与”分析测试技术三等奖; 2009年获扬州市科学技术进步二等奖(排第二)。2017年获2014–2016年度扬州市自然科学优秀学术论文二等奖; 2017年获江苏省优秀教学成果奖(高等教育类)二等奖; 2017年获江苏省分析测试技术三等奖; 2009年获扬州市科学技术进步二等奖(排第二); 扬州市优秀自然科学论文一等奖2次(均排名第一), 2004年扬州大学“新世纪人才工程”优秀青年骨干教师。2023年扬州大学化学化工学院研究生教育督查与指导委员会委员。2017年全国化学工程领域工程专业学位研究生优秀论文指导教师; 2019年和2021年扬州大学优秀硕士论文指导教师; 2019年扬州大学优秀本科论文指导教师, 多次指导本科生获得省、校级“挑战杯”大学生课外学术科技作品竞赛奖和“互联网+”大学生创新创业奖项。

研究领域

研究领域为电化学领域, 包括电化学传感器、催化、能源存储与转化等。
